The contentious actions of security officer Jameson Lopp, who generated over 165,000 blocks on the testnet in one week, have stirred controversy within the Bitcoin community. Lopp defends his move as a crucial measure to enhance overall system security, emphasizing its cost-effectiveness through minimal electricity usage.
Conversely, critic Pouliot condemns Lopp's actions as disruptive to developers' work, likening it to vandalism. Questions regarding Lopp's methods have also been raised, with some community members proposing a ban on such activities to prevent future compromises in Bitcoin security.
